Output 27e94771394e0877af1cff905b55b1af2a2880609d692754405d7e0ebe9a6d96:3

value
3327720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03af8f8106d02dfc6dcd16659dc6d1213b4968e2 OP_EQUAL
address
322WGHFTvwKndRTa8LNvZDqnPecHtJJcK5
transaction
27e94771394e0877af1cff905b55b1af2a2880609d692754405d7e0ebe9a6d96
spent
true